Classified Employees of the Year
Published April 29, 2010
Williamson County Schools honored its Classified Employees of the Year April 22 at a ceremony in Franklin. The district employs approximately a thousand classified employees, which include everyone from teacher assistants to maintenance workers to school bus drivers.
Employees were nominated for the honor by their individual school or department. Of those who were nominated, a selection committee chose a winner for the elementary, middle and high school grade levels.
Grassland Elementary School Teacher Assistant Marilyn Williams won the elementary school Employee of the Year Award; Fairview Middle School Secretary Jan King won the middle school award; and Independence High School Secretary Kim Montrose won the award at the high school level.
Before the awards were handed out, Superintendent Dr. Mike Looney addressed the crowd, telling those in attendance that classified employees are the district's unsung heroes. "Your work is so important to the boys and girls and the adults that work in this district," said Looney. "I appreciate what you do every single day."
